PUTRAJAYA will disburse the RM200 aid under the e-Tunai Belia Rahmah programme to the eligible starting 8am tomorrow.
Prime Minister Anwar Ibrahim made the announcement this afternoon at the launch of the rebranded Rakan Muda programme at Universiti Kebangsaan Malaysia.
Previously, the Finance Ministry (MOF) had said the registration and payment period was from June 26 to Aug 22.
On June 21, youth aged 18 to 20 or full-time students at institutions of higher education (IPT) could start registering to receive RM200 for the e-Tunai Belia Rahmah programme.
Eligible youths could register through any of the three e-wallet service providers, namely Boost, Setel, and Touch ‘n Go eWallet.
“The e-Tunai Belia Rahmah credits and matching benefits from participating e-wallet providers can be issued ‘offline’ until August 31,” the MOF said in the statement.
The initiative targets Malaysian youth aged 18 to 20 and is open to all active full-time students in IPTs in the country.
The MOF said participating e-wallet providers will offer other incentives in the form of vouchers, cashback, or discounts during the programme period. – June 25, 2023.
